摘要
针对传统蚁群算法在自主式水下机器人的三维路径规划中收敛速度慢、搜索效率低、求解质量差等问题,提出一种基于改进帝国竞争算法的三维路径规划方法。该方法以传统帝国竞争算法为框架,首先,在国家初始化部分引入蚁群思想来搜索初始路径,提高可行解的质量;其次,为确保算法在提高种群多样性的同时不会丢失优秀个体,在殖民地革命部分加入差分进化思想;最后,在3个不同规模的地图上进行仿真比对。仿真结果表明,改进后的帝国竞争算法充分利用传统帝国竞争算法收敛速度快、收敛精度高、具有较强的全局搜索能力的特点,提高了寻优过程的精度,加强了全局的寻优性,有效解决了传统帝国竞争算法容易陷入局部最优解的问题,最优路径的长度缩短了11%。
-
单位昆明理工大学; 自动化学院